Today's facts:
The cypress vine (Ipomoea quamoclit) can grow vine tendrils as long as 25 feet if not kept pruned.
The FAA call sign for the American Airlines flight carrying Pope Francis in the United States is "Shepherd One."
The character DCI Mark Lapslie in Nigel McCrery's "Still Waters" has synaesthesia, which allows him to taste sounds.
The national anthem of Azerbaijan, "Azerbaijan Marsi," was originally written in 1919 during a brief period of independence but did not become the official anthem until after the dissolution of the Soviet Union in 1992.
Brunei became fully independent on January 1, 1984, after being a self-governing British protectorate since 1971.
Cecil the Lion was tracked for 40 hours after being shot with a crossbow before he was finally killed with a gun.
Every human being begins life as a single cell, formed when a father's sperm fertilizes a mother's egg.
The lateral blast from Mount St. Helens on May 18, 1980, reached initial velocities of about 220 miles per hour and quickly increased to approximately 670 miles per hour, causing devastation over an area of 230 square miles.
